Transaction 17e9c3f995518cfb759fc93f0c3d3a8b0d2309321c2e7e04b73f7ce0e476ba5f

block
07d9698769c7f43121deeee975f32c5a31c34515620152e3f37634f5e0c03714

1 Input

25 Outputs